Passing assistance with Pilot Assist
Pilot Assist can assist the driver when passing other vehicles.
How passing assistance worksWhen Pilot Assist is following another vehicle and you indicate that you intend to pass that vehicle by using the turn signal 66
, Pilot Assist will
begin accelerating toward the vehicle ahead before your vehicle has moved into the passing
lane. The function will then delay a speed reduction to avoid early braking as your vehicle approaches aslower-moving vehicle. The function remains active until your vehicle has passed the other vehicle.
WARNING
Please note that this function can be acti- vated in more situations than just passinganother vehicle, such as when a direction indi-cator is used to indicate a lane change orbefore exiting to another road – the vehiclewill then briefly accelerate.

Starting passing assistance withPilot Assist
Requirements for passing assistanceIn order to activate passing assistance:
• your vehicle must be following a vehicle ahead (target vehicle)
• your vehicle's
current speed must be
at least 70 km/h (43 mph)
• the set speed
for Pilot Assist must be high
enough to safely pass another vehicle.
Starting parking assistanceTo start passing assistance:
–Turn on the left turn signal.
> Passing assistance will start.

Passing assistance with Pilot Assistlimitations
Passing assistance functionality may be reduced in certain situations.
WARNING
The driver should be aware that if conditions suddenly change when using Parking Assis-tance, the function may implement an unde-sired acceleration in certain conditions. Some situations should be avoided, e.g. if: • the vehicle is approaching an exit in the same direction as passing would normallyoccur
• the vehicle ahead slows before your vehi-cle has had time to switch to the passinglane
• traffic in the passing lane slows down
• a vehicle for right-hand traffic is driven ina country with left-hand traffic (or viceversa).
Situations of this type can be avoided by tempo-rarily putting Pilot Assist in standby mode.

Steep roads and/or heavy loadsPilot Assist is primarily intended to be driven onflat roads. The function may not be able to main-tain the correct time interval to the vehicle aheadwhen driving down steep hills. The driver should be extra attentive and prepared to apply thebrakes.
• Do not use Pilot Assist if the vehicle is carry-ing a heavy load or towing a trailer.
NOTE
Pilot Assist cannot be activated if a trailer, bike carrier or similar is connected to thevehicle electrical system.

Vehicle speedThe radar sensor's ability to detect a vehicle ahead is significantly reduced if:
• the speed of the vehicle ahead differs greatlyfrom your vehicle's speed
Limited field of visionThe radar sensor has a limited field of vision. Insome situations, it may detect a vehicle later thanexpected or not at all.
The radar sensor's field of vision.
The radar sensor's detection of vehicles very close to your vehicle may be delayed in cer-tain situations, e.g. if a vehicle pulls in between your vehicle and the vehicle directlyahead.
Small vehicles, such as motorcycles, or vehi- cles that are not driving in the center of thelane may remain undetected.
In curves, the radar may detect the wrong vehicle or lose sight of a target vehicle.
Low trailers
Low trailer in the radar shadow.
Low trailers may also be difficult or even impossi- ble for the radar to detect. The driver should beextra alert when driving behind vehicles towing low trailers when Adaptive Cruise Control or Pilot Assist is activated.

BLIS limitations
BLIS 81
functionality may be reduced in certain
situations.
Keep this area clean (on both the left and right sides of the vehicle) 82
.
Examples of limitations:
• Dirt, ice and snow covering the sensors may reduce functionality and prevent the systemfrom providing warnings.
• The BLIS function is automatically deacti-vated if a trailer, bicycle holder or similar isconnected to the vehicle's electrical system.
• For BLIS to function optimally, bicycle hold-ers, luggage racks or similar should not bemounted on the vehicle's towbar.
WARNING
•BLIS does not work in sharp curves.
• BLIS does not work when the vehicle is being reversed.

Park Assist Camera views
PAC can display a 360° panoramic view as well as separate views for each of the other cameras:rear, front, left and right.
360° view *
The location of the cameras and their approximate fields of vision.
The 360° view function activates all Park Assist
Cameras and all four sides of the vehicle are shown in the center display at once to help thedriver see what is around the vehicle whilemaneuvering at low speeds. From the 360° view, each camera view can be activated separately:
• Tap the screen to select the camera's field ofvision, e.g. in the area in front/above the frontcamera. The active cameras will be indi-cated by a camera symbol onthe vehicle symbol in the centerdisplay. If the vehicle is equipped with
Park Assist System*
, the dis-
tance to detected obstacles will be illustrated by fields in different colors.
The cameras can be activated automatically or manually. See "Starting the Park Assist Camera"for more information.
Back
The rear camera 118
is located above the license plate.
The rear camera shows a wide area behind the vehicle. On certain models, part of the bumperand the towbar (if installed) may be visible. Objects on the center display may appear to beleaning slightly. This is normal.
Front camera
The front Park Assist Camera
119
is located in the grille.
The front camera can be useful when pulling out from areas with limited visibility, such as a drive-way surrounded by a hedge. The front camera isactive at speeds up to 25 km/h (16 mph) and isautomatically turned off when the vehicleexceeds this speed. If the vehicle does not reach a speed of 50 km/h (30 mph) and speed falls below 22 km/h(14 mph) within 1 minute after the front cameraturns off, the camera will be reactivated.

Park Assist Camera trajectory lines
The Park Assist Camera uses trajectory lines and fields on the screen to indicate the vehicle'sposition in relation to its immediate surround-ings.
Example 120
of trajectory lines.
The trajectory lines show the anticipated trajec- tory for the vehicle's outermost dimensions basedon the current position of the steering wheel to help simplify parallel parking, backing into tightspaces or attaching a trailer. The lines on the screen are projected as if they were painted lines on the ground behind thevehicle and are directly affected by the way inwhich the steering wheel is turned. This enablesthe driver to see path the vehicle will take, even ifhe/she turns the steering wheel. These lines also indicate the outermost limits that any object (towbar, rearview mirrors, corners ofthe body, etc.) extends out from the vehicle.
NOTE
•
When reversing with a trailer that is not electrically connected to the vehicle, thescreen guide lines show the path the vehicle
will take – not the trailer.
• The screen does not show guide lines when a trailer is electrically connected tothe vehicle's electrical system.
• Guide lines are not shown when zoomingin.

Trajectory lines in 360° view *
360° view with trajectory lines120
.
In the 360° view, trajectory lines are shown behind, in front of, or to the sides of the vehicle,depending on the direction of travel.
• When driving forward: Front lines
• When backing up: Side lines and rear lines.
When the front or rear camera is selected, thetrajectory lines will be shown regardless of thevehicle's direction of travel. With a side camera selected, the trajectory lines will only be shown if the vehicle is backing up.

Sensor field from Park Assist forPark Assist Camera
If the vehicle is equipped with Park Assist, dis- tances will be shown in the 360° view with col-ored fields for each sensor that has detected anobstacle.
Front and rear sensors
The screen can display colored sensor fields on the vehicle symbol 121
.
The front and rear fields change colors (from yel- low to orange to red) as the vehicle moves closerto an obstacle.
Front and rear fieldcolorsDistance in meters(feet)
Yellow 0.6-1.5 (2.0-4.9)
Orange 0.4-0.6 (1.3-2.0)
Red 0-0.4 (0-1.3)
Side sensor fields
The side sensor fields will only be shown in orange.
Side field colorDistance in meters (feet)
Orange 0-0.3 (0-1.0)
